data-craft.co.jp

CBC Player

4.6 (313) · $ 9.99 · In stock

Raonic on Davis Cup roster as Shapovalov not in match rhythm after

CBC Player

CBC Sports Plays of the Week

Top basketball recruit John Bol, who played at CBC, reopens his

CBC Player

CBC Player

Shapovalov nursing knee injury, joins growing list of National Bank Open withdrawals

CTE is real': New study finds brain disease in almost all football

CBC Player

Shapovalov bows out in Wimbledon's 4th round as last Canadian remaining in singles draw

CBC Sports - Player's Own Voice - CBC Sports

For first time, every player at Women's World Cup will be paid at